Cecil (Crick) Collins, 84, of the Wesser Creek community passed away Saturday, December 6, 2014 in a Swain County health care facility. A native of Swain County, he was the son of the late Robert and Delma Cunningham Collins. He was a U.S. Army Veteran and a retired mail carrier. He was preceded in death by four brothers, Vincent, Harold, Jack, and J.E. Collins and one sister, Jessie (Polly) Medford. He is survived by one son, Robert (George) Collins of Bryson City; his beloved granddaughter, Lauren Collins of Bryson City; sister-in-law, Reva Collins of Hood River, OR; and several nieces and a nephew. Funeral services will be held at 2:00 pm Tuesday in the chapel of Crisp Funeral Home. Burial will be in the Euchella Cemetery. The family will receive friends from 7 to 9 pm Monday at the funeral home.
